Dynamic

SAP HANA vs Oracle Database

Developers should learn SAP HANA when building enterprise applications that require real-time data processing, such as financial systems, supply chain management, or customer analytics, especially in SAP-centric environments meets developers should learn oracle database when working in enterprise settings that require robust, scalable, and secure data management, such as financial services, healthcare, or large-scale e-commerce. Here's our take.

🧊Nice Pick

SAP HANA

Developers should learn SAP HANA when building enterprise applications that require real-time data processing, such as financial systems, supply chain management, or customer analytics, especially in SAP-centric environments

SAP HANA

Nice Pick

Developers should learn SAP HANA when building enterprise applications that require real-time data processing, such as financial systems, supply chain management, or customer analytics, especially in SAP-centric environments

Pros

  • +It is ideal for scenarios needing high-speed analytics, complex data modeling, and integration with other SAP products like SAP S/4HANA, as it reduces data latency and supports advanced features like predictive analytics and machine learning
  • +Related to: sap-s-4hana, sql

Cons

  • -Specific tradeoffs depend on your use case

Oracle Database

Developers should learn Oracle Database when working in enterprise settings that require robust, scalable, and secure data management, such as financial services, healthcare, or large-scale e-commerce

Pros

  • +It is essential for roles involving complex data modeling, performance tuning, or integration with Oracle-based systems, and its use is common in industries with strict compliance and reliability requirements
  • +Related to: sql, pl-sql

Cons

  • -Specific tradeoffs depend on your use case

The Verdict

Use SAP HANA if: You want it is ideal for scenarios needing high-speed analytics, complex data modeling, and integration with other sap products like sap s/4hana, as it reduces data latency and supports advanced features like predictive analytics and machine learning and can live with specific tradeoffs depend on your use case.

Use Oracle Database if: You prioritize it is essential for roles involving complex data modeling, performance tuning, or integration with oracle-based systems, and its use is common in industries with strict compliance and reliability requirements over what SAP HANA offers.

🧊
The Bottom Line
SAP HANA wins

Developers should learn SAP HANA when building enterprise applications that require real-time data processing, such as financial systems, supply chain management, or customer analytics, especially in SAP-centric environments

Disagree with our pick? nice@nicepick.dev